Is Jesus Equal To God The Father?The answer is yes because the Bible contains several verses that indicate Jesus' claim to His equality with God, the Father.I will share some of these Scriptures with you. • John 10:30: "I and the Father are one" • John 12:45: "He who sees Me sees the One who sent Me" • John 14:9-10: "He who has seen Me has seen the Father" • John 5:17: "My Father is always at his work . . . , and I too am working" • Matthew 10:40: Jesus equates himself with God • John 5:25–27; 10:17–18; 17:2: Jesus claims authority given to him by the Father • Philippians 2:6-11: Christ was like God in everything, but gave up his place with God to become human and obedient, even to the point of death on the cross • John 5:15-29: The Son does what the Father does, and the Father gives all judgment to the SonWell you might ask if Jesus is equal to God, Why did He say the Father is greater than Him or why doesn’t He know the day when He will return in correlation to the second coming?The answer: Jesus took on flesh and blood, he became a humble servant unto the Father. Does The Bible Say It Is Foolish Not To Believe In God?The answers is yes.The Bible in the book of Psalms states that it is foolish not to believe in God. Furthermore, in the book of Romans from the Bible, it also states that our very own existence as created beings and creation itself proves that there is a Creator and that we are without excuse not to believe in God (Psalm 14:1, Romans 1:20). #god #creator #jesuschrist #biblequestionsandanswers

Bible Verses To Encourage Anyone Struggling With Anxiety And Depression
In the book of Job, Chapter 5 verse 7, it states “Yet man is born unto trouble, as the sparks fly upward.”
Life can be full of mishaps, failures, disappointments, tragedy, loss, uncertainties, sufferings, and so forth.
Moreover, these unexpected experiences can cause the heart, soul, mind and spirit to suffer anxiety, despair, and hopelessness.
I am going to share some
Bible verses for Godly encouragement if you are experiencing anxiety and depression due to the tests, trials, and tribulations in your life.
Philippians 4:6-7 KJV
6 Be careful for nothing; but in every thing by prayer and supplication with thanksgiving let your requests be made known unto God.
7 And the peace of God, which passeth all understanding, shall keep your hearts and minds through Christ Jesus.
1 Peter 5:6-7 - 6 Humble yourselves therefore under the mighty hand of God, that he may exalt you in due time:
7 Casting all your care upon him; for he careth for you.
Philippians 4:13 - I can do all things through Christ which strengthens me.
Philippians 4:6 - Be careful for nothing; but in every thing by prayer and supplication with thanksgiving let your requests be made known unto God.
Hebrews 13:6 - So that we may boldly say, The Lord is my helper, and I will not fear what man shall do unto me.
1 Peter 5:10 - But the God of all grace, who hath called us unto his eternal glory by Christ Jesus, after that ye have suffered a while, make you perfect, stablish, strengthen, and settle you KING JAMES VERSION, PUBLIC DOMAIN
